Set Subnet Mask Field
Procedure
Step 1
Set the DHCP Disabled option to Disable.
Step 2
Press Back , scroll to the Subnet Mask option, press Edit, and enter a new subnet mask.
Step 3
Press Validate, and then press Apply to apply the changes or Revert to discard the changes.
